An essential and extremely versatile unit in the Shadow Elves arsenal, this card fulfills two roles.
One as a combat unit. With the great statline of 3/4 for 2 cost, it is a great combat unit on its own. But Shadow Mage is also a support unit. It’s ability wouldn’t be that great in other decks and even a drawback, but the self-damage ability of Shadow Mage helps to fuel Selundar’s ability. The card draw is just icing on the cake.
The unit also has one extra use: to take down gates. Its ability also works on enemy gates, which is good to open assassination paths, help reduce the opponent’s summoning points or just allows you to use Shadow Pulse. In combination with the other commons, you can see how Shadow Elves have the tools to push, threaten enemy gates and clog opponent factions.
